The Gose Beer Market has gained momentum in recent years, driven by rising consumer interest in craft brewing and unique flavors. With its distinctive salty and sour profile, Gose appeals to adventurous drinkers seeking new taste experiences. The market demonstrates steady growth, with demand increasing by nearly 15% due to experimentation with traditional and innovative recipes.

Consumer Preferences
A growing shift toward low-alcohol yet flavorful beverages has strengthened Gose’s position. Nearly 40% of consumers prefer beers offering a lighter drinking experience without compromising on taste. This has made Gose stand out as a niche yet increasingly popular segment in the craft beer space.

Product Innovation
Brewers are focusing heavily on product innovation, blending fruits, herbs, and spices to enhance the traditional Gose profile. Around 25% of newly introduced craft beers belong to the sour beer category, where Gose contributes a significant portion. This creativity has fueled its popularity among younger demographics who prioritize unique taste combinations.

Distribution Expansion
The expansion of retail and online channels has supported broader accessibility of Gose beers. More than 30% of craft beer sales now occur through digital platforms, making it easier for smaller breweries to reach global consumers. This enhanced visibility has been critical in driving higher adoption and repeat purchases.

Future Prospects
The future of the Gose beer market looks promising, supported by rising demand for artisanal beverages. Over 50% of consumers are open to trying new beer varieties, indicating significant untapped potential. With continuous innovation and increasing exposure, Gose is expected to maintain strong relevance within the evolving craft beer landscape.
